EVENT SECURITY

NEOGOV is looking for an Event Security Officer to join their team at the Burton Coliseum Complex. In this role, you will be responsible for ensuring the safety and security of guests and staff while providing excellent customer service during events.

Responsibilities

Controls public entrance to the facility; checks for and prevents unauthorized items, including outside food and beverages from coming into the facility
Accurately checks all staff/guests’ bags to determine whether items contain objects that warrant further investigation and sets bags aside for searching or re-screening as indicated by equipment
Operates walkthrough magnetometers, utilizes bag searching techniques, and/or hand wand metal detectors to screen guests, employees and contractors entering the venue
Responds immediately and professionally to guest disturbances/incidents and assists law enforcement with escorts of unruly fans when ejections are warranted
Responds to and assesses various emergency and sensitive situations in a calm, rational, and professional manner; effectively diffuses potentially volatile situations as needed and calls appropriate first responders to the scene as necessary
Secures perimeter of ticketed areas
Regulates and monitors credentials to ensure control of access into sensitive and/or restricted areas
Works cooperatively with other departments and vendors within the area
Consistently and continually enforces facility policies and procedures relative to prohibited items, disruptive guests, etc
Aids guests during emergency situations such as sheltering in place and evacuations out of the building
Identifies safety risks/violations and notifies management of potential issues
Cross trains and assists with the set-up, support, and tear down of events as business demands and security needs permit; recommends procedures to increase event safety
Ensure guests feel welcomed by greeting guests to the venue in a friendly, professional manner
Arrives for shift on time, neatly groomed and in a clean, pressed well maintained uniform
Answers guests’ questions in a knowledgeable, helpful, and professional manner
Assists with directional and informational inquiries
Performs other duties as assigned

Qualification

Non-violent crisis interventionFirst Aid certificationEvacuation proceduresCustomer serviceEffective communication

Required

High School diploma or general education degree (GED); or an equivalent combination of education and experience sufficient to successfully perform the essential duties of the job such as those listed above
Valid Driver's License as per State law or requirement
Speak and understand English
Read and interpret documents such as instructions, policies and procedures
Deal effectively and courteously with the general public
Must be familiar with evacuation procedures and patron safety
Must be trained in non-violent crisis intervention (CPI), First Aid, and other specified training as required within six (6) months of hire. These certifications must be maintained throughout employment
Must have reliable transportation
Use computers and related software applications
Adapt to guest needs/requests
Remain at assigned position until relieved or dismissed
Communicate effectively and consistently with Burton staff
Follow direction from supervision
Think quickly and rationally in times of emergency and assist patrons to emergency exits in case of evacuation
Consistently exhibits courteous, respectful, non-defensive and appropriate communications and presents information in a concise and understandable format
Works cooperatively with others and contributes to a positive work environment
Ability to enforce regulations with firmness, tact, and impartiality
Flexible schedule and ability to work late hours, weekends, long nights, and holidays
Communicate clearly to everyone verbally, using radios, hand signals, and flashlights to remain in constant contact throughout the shift with team members and leaders
The employee is required to stand for extended periods of time
The employee frequently is required to stand, walk, sit, and use hands to finger, handle, or feel
Physical strength required to perform assigned tasks. Also, must be able to climb up and down stairs and stand for extended periods of time
The employee must regularly lift and/or move up to 25 pounds and frequently lift and/or move up to 50 pounds
